Description
Four times a year, the British Medical Bulletin publishes an overview of the latest international breakthroughs in a specific area of medicine. Published for The British Council by Churchill Livingstone, each issue is filled with well-documented research of some of the world's leading clinicians and researchers, accompanied by necessary graphs, illustrations and photographs. Known for the quality of its scholarship, the British Medical Bulletin is a resource for medical specialists and a necessary addition to all medical and biological libraries. It is indexed in Current Contents, Excerpts Medica, BIOSIS, Biological Abstracts, NMLUIS, Index Medicus. This issue covers developments in different disciplines that have advanced understanding of the causes of thrombosis (clotting) and describes contemporary approaches to the management and prevention of thrombotic disorders. It should help the reader with management of arterial thrombosis in different conditions in a way which is relevant to a wide range of specialists - basic scientists, pathologists, molecular biologists, haematologists, biochemists, vascular surgeons, cardiologists and neurologists.
It also features material of interest to the epidemiologist, basic scientist and pathologist. Written by leading experts in their fields, it is a vital resource reviewing contemporary work and clinical practice.
